Baseball Recap: Chaparral Roadrunners vs. Belle Plaine Dragons

Chaparral had already won two in a row (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 9 runs), and they went ahead and made it three on Thursday. They never let the Belle Plaine Dragons onto the board and left with a 6-0 victory. That's more bragging rights for Chaparral, who also won the pair's last head-to-head.

Carter Hostetler made a splash while hitting and pitching. He tossed an inning while giving up no earned runs or hits. Hostetler was also solid in the batter's box, scoring two runs and stealing two bases while going 1-for-2.

In other batting news, the team relied heavily on Conner Hostetler, who scored a run and stole a base while going 2-for-3. He is on a roll when it comes to stolen bases, as he's now stolen at least one in the last eight games he's played. Another player making a difference was Austin Hazel, who went 1-for-3 with a stolen base and two RBI.

Chaparral's win was their third straight at home, which pushed their record up to 8-9. As for Belle Plaine, they are on a seven-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 2-10.

Chaparral will stay at home for another game and welcome Douglass at 4:00 p.m. on Monday. Belle Plaine does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
